The aim of the research is to explore the process of shaping place in a planned residential area. The increased livable community will also improve the quality of life. The research is a descriptive explorative with the quantitative and qualitative approach. The exploration of place shaping formation in research sample based on four variables, namely: management strategies, public areas, and activity generators, planning strategies and design strategies. The results of this study found that the process of shaping place in formal housing requires the cooperation of developers, planners, property management and residents. The settlement which can maintain the identity, function, order and appearance of the built environment can improve the livable neighborhood.

IntroductionThe growth population living in urban areas is increasing in developing countries. Based on the trend of growth population in urban areas, predicted 65% of the world population would live in urban areas in 2025. For the first time in the history of human settlements, urban dwellers exceed the number of rural residents. The process of globalization and the city changes that occurred resulted from the shifts in the urban system at the local level, the spread of towns and socio-spatial construction changes included in the settlement area. The growth of urban population in developing countries such as Indonesia has happened as a result of urbanization. The symptoms of urban growth like this raise the question, how can the city's growth and development be sustained? How can the citizen continue to grow and fulfill the needs for food, homes, jobs and safety? The livable neighborhood will affect the quality of life. So, to create a high quality of life, we should make some efforts to establish a livable community.The efforts to create a livable neighborhood have a lot to do in the whole world. Stevens (2009) comparing the effort of healthy community design in America and the UK. In America, the feasibility of occupancy has long-term goals to improve environmental sustainability, by increasing the density, mix land use and improving the transportation system. While in the UK, the feasibility of the target occupancy focused on the management and development of space in the dwelling environment than planning a new built environment.The aim of the research is to explore the process of shaping place in a planned residential area.
